- StudioBriefing, 16 September 1999 The Walt Disney Co. is planning to produce the most expensive movie ever made -- about the Japanese attack on Pearl Harbor on Dec. 7, 1941, a British newspaper reported today (Thursday). The London Daily Express said that the unnamed film is budgeted at $225 million and will be produced by Jerry Bruckheimer and Michael Bay, who teamed on Disney's Armageddon. It is likely to star Gene Hackman in the role of President Franklin Roosevelt and Gwyneth Paltrow in an undescribed role. The Express quoted a source close to Bruckheimer as saying, "The aim is to make the most spectacular and realistic war film ever seen. Bruckheimer's vision is almost megalomanic in its scope. ... We want to top Titanic in the jaw-dropping stakes. A huge tank, similar to the hydraulic technology used in Titanic, is being built to accommodate the sinking of the USS Oklahoma." The Express said that the U.S. military has agreed to provide access to its bases in Hawaii for the film and that veterans of the original action will be employed as technical advisors.
